Ready Mix Batching Plant Design & Layout Aspects
Designing a modern concrete mixing plant requires careful planning and layout aspects . The location of stone storage areas , cement bins, blending equipment, and loading zones directly impacts throughput and operational efficiency . Proper space must be assigned for material handling equipment , including loader access and crushing operations. A optimized layout also incorporates hazard measures, green controls to reduce dust and sound , and permits for future expansion or modifications . The movement of ingredients should be logically arranged to eliminate unnecessary travel and manipulation . Finally , the location ’s slope and soil characteristics must be assessed to ensure structural support for the operation.

Troubleshooting Common Batching Plant Issues
Addressing problems in a mixing plant requires a thorough approach. Commonly encountered challenges include incorrect weighing, resulting in mix variations . This can be due to calibration errors of the scales . Another prevalent issue involves clogs in the aggregate feed systems , which lowers flow volumes and affects mix performance. Finally , pump breakdowns can interrupt production, requiring immediate attention . Regular checks and scheduled maintenance are essential for preventing downtime and ensuring consistent plant operation .
Cost Reduction Strategies for Batching Plant Operations
To enhance efficiency and lower expenses within a batching facility , several key strategies can be implemented . Streamlining raw ingredient handling procedures, including limiting loss, is critical. Furthermore, regular servicing of mixers eliminates costly breakdowns and increases their service life. Analyzing batch recipes to reduce component usage without affecting mixture quality is another important chance for economy. Finally, using robotic technology for certain tasks will substantially reduce manpower requirements.
